Answer:

The vase had 1 milliliter of water at the very beginning

Step-by-step explanation:

Equations

Suppose there were x milliliters of water in the vase. Ava added 35 milliliters of water to the vase. Now the vase has x+35 milliliters of water. Now Ava poured out 10 milliliters, the vase has x+35-10 milliliters. That is equal to 26:

[tex]x+35-10=26[/tex]

Solving for x

[tex]x=26+10-35=1[/tex]

The vase had 1 milliliter of water at the very beginning

Note we could have solved the problem without the aid of an equation, just adding the quantity poured out and subtracting the quantity first added to the final contents of the vase
